Square metal stock
I just took a piece of square steel stock (hollow - not solid) and cut them off about 3" long. Then placed them between the already provided bumper brackets for the lights and the Hi-Lift. I used stainless steel bolts to hold it all together. The jack is high enough to be out of the path of the headlights, but low enough that it doesn't sit above the hood.
